El Maachi shocks Witter to win Prizefighter
Yassine El Maachi shocked former world champion Junior Witter in the final to win 'Prizefighter - the welterweights' at York Hall in Bethnal Green.
Witter (pictured), 37, was favourite for the final in the East End of London after dominant wins against Nathan Graham and Kevin McIntyre.
Meanwhile Moroccan-born El Maachi, who lives in London, was fortunate to be awarded his semi-final against local fighter Colin Lynes.
However Witter was unable to impose himself on the three-round finale after a clean early shot, with both boxers missing from distance before the Yorkshireman found himself on the deck twice as they became tangled.
A further incident when Witter was wrongfooted saw him crash through the ropes in one corner and into an unfortunate cameraman.
One judge scored it a draw while the other two awarded the fight to El Maachi by a round.
Witter won the WBC light-welterweight title four years ago but has now lost four of his last seven contests.
